]> git.ipfire.org Git - thirdparty/squid.git/commitdiff
Avoid dereferencing a nil pointer in parseNamedIntList().
authorAlex Rousskov <rousskov@measurement-factory.com>
Mon, 27 Sep 2010 18:27:31 +0000 (12:27 -0600)
committerAlex Rousskov <rousskov@measurement-factory.com>
Mon, 27 Sep 2010 18:27:31 +0000 (12:27 -0600)
src/cache_cf.cc

index 2d0ea202fb3adc345a92b3aa12317231abd91ab0..9283849ab1402e362c80f2fe750754c4c4666f8c 100644 (file)
@@ -3867,7 +3867,7 @@ parseNamedIntList(const char *data, const String &name, Vector<int> &list)
             }
         }
     }
-    return *data == '\0';
+    return data && *data == '\0';
 }
 
 static void